Posted · Under Extrusion at the same point every time, changed many settings no worky ;(

Hello

 

I'm having a problem with a certain print, it is messing up at the same point every time. This is a simple spacer for an ABS box  to make it taller so I can have more room inside. The issue is with a logo.

 

the logo is on both sides, however, only on 1 side it is creating very bad under extrusion. I have changed many settings, layer height, no. of walls 1,2,3, speed of printer, it doesn't seem to make a difference, I also tried turning on/off retraction to see if it would make a difference and it did not. I also tried turning retraction on and setting some prime amount to see, but no.

 

it appears that the printer is using this as its layer starting point and by doing this the first 3-4 cm are under extruded until the printer catches up and then it is smooth. The logo on the other side is fine because there is no layer point starting issue.

 

how can I fix this? Please help.

 

My printer: Any Cubic Chiron

Nozzle .08mm

Speed: 30m and 20 for walls

Temp 215 nozzle, 65 Bed

PLA; Hatchbox

      • S-Line Firmware 8.3.0 was released Nov. 20th on the "Latest" firmware branch.
        (Sorry, was out of office when this released)

        This update is for...
        All UltiMaker S series  
        New features
         
        Temperature status. During print preparation, the temperatures of the print cores and build plate will be shown on the display. This gives a better indication of the progress and remaining wait time. Save log files in paused state. It is now possible to save the printer's log files to USB if the currently active print job is paused. Previously, the Dump logs to USB option was only enabled if the printer was in idle state. Confirm print removal via Digital Factory. If the printer is connected to the Digital Factory, it is now possible to confirm the removal of a previous print job via the Digital Factory interface. This is useful in situations where the build plate is clear, but the operator forgot to select Confirm removal on the printer’s display. Visit this page for more information about this feature.
